ZARK'S Burger-Lyceum is on a roll, and the Jawbreakers intend to keep it that way when they take on Mila's Lechon in the PBA D-League Aspirants' Cup on Thursday.
The match starts at 2 p.m. at the Pasig City Sports Center, with the Jawbreakers looking to pick up their fifth straight win after dropping the opener against Marinerong Pilipino.
With the way the two teams are playing as of late, Zark's Burger-Lyceum seems to be favored to come out on top.
The Jawbreakers are playing at a high level on both ends with CJ Perez, Mike Nzeusseu, and the Marcelino twins leading the way. The Mighty Roasters, on the other hand, are struggling to get it going with a 0-3 record, but Zark’s coach Topex Robinson is not taking Mila’s Lechon lightly.
“It’s all about honoring the game. This game has been good to us and whoever it is we’re playing, we can’t disrespect the game by playing lousy,” said Zark's Burger-Lyceum coach Topex Robinson.
Meanwhile, Marinerong Pilipino hopes to stay on course and win two games in a row in the 4 p.m. tussle.
But that won't be an easy task as the Skippers (2-2) tackle Wangs Basketball-Letran (2-1), which is eager to bounce back after absorbing its first defeat at the hands of the Jawbreakers.
"I've been putting premium on preparations," said Marinerong Pilipino coach Koy Banal, whose team has had a week of rest.
"Again we just have to be smart in our games and hopefully we use the win against Batangas-EAC as a springboard for us to move up the rankings."
